Welcome to Bosch Motorsport, a premier supplier of electronics, sensors, actuators, and engineering services to top racing series and teams worldwide. Here at Bosch Motorsport North America, you'll be part of a growing, dynamic, and entrepreneurial team, taking on challenging tasks.

As a vital member of our customer-facing team, you will play a key role in supporting our customers in professional motorsport series within North America. Your responsibilities will encompass managing customer accounts, providing in-field customer support with our products and tools, and contributing to the development of future products and tools. Job Description

What you will do

As a Motorsport Customer Application Engineer within the Bosch Motorsport team, you will be responsible for the following:

  • Customer application engineering of Motorsport products on-site at customer, track, and other development sites
  • Interface with development teams to ensure alignment of application activities relevant to development Motorsport products with a focus on hybrid powertrain systems.
  • Adherence to applicable software and product development processes to ensure expected high quality
  • Ability to troubleshoot and resolve both component and system level issues related to software implementation of Motorsport products in end use applications
  • Integration of continuous improvement practices into daily work to improve performance, timing, cost, and quality
  • Opportunity to expand role in additional product areas outside of application engineering, such as project management
  • Domestic and international travel up to 40% (40-60 days) per year including weekends (on-site at customer, track, other domestic and international development sites)

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

  • 1+ years of professional hybrid powertrain experience
  • Bachelor’s Degree in electrical, Computer, Mechatronics, Mechanical (with software or controls emphasis) Engineering, Computer Science, or equivalent
  • 1+ years of experience in application engineering or calibration engineering (academic or industry experience)
  • 0 - 2years of experience in account management in a client interfacing role (complete customer journey cycle)
  • Industry experience in professional Motorsport, significant FSAE, or equivalent

Desired Qualifications

  • Experience working with ICE, hybrid and/or battery electric vehicles
  • Experience with programming and scripting including: MATLAB, Simulink, Python; especially in conjunction with data processing and/or for simulation purposes
  • Hands-on automotive experience related to holistic vehicle system design and analysis (e.g. engine repair work/rebuilds, engine management, etc.)
  • Experience in using test equipment (multimeters, oscilloscope, CANalyzer, dSPACE and/or ETAS prototyping systems, etc.)
  • Experience with networks and related technologies (IP, cloud)
  • Ability to read and comprehend electrical schematics and debug software and electrical implementation issues
  • German language skills
